To solve the equation \((x+3)^2 = 36\) using square roots, follow these steps:

  1. Take the square root of both sides:

\[ x + 3 = \pm 6 \]

This gives us two equations to solve:

  1. First case: \(x + 3 = 6\)

\[ x = 6 - 3 \] \[ x = 3 \]

  1. Second case: \(x + 3 = -6\)

\[ x = -6 - 3 \] \[ x = -9 \]

Thus, the solutions to the equation \((x+3)^2 = 36\) are:

\[ \boxed{3} \quad \text{and} \quad \boxed{-9} \]
